About Naturopathic Doctor Pamela Frank, BSc(Hons), ND

Dr. Pamela went to York University on a full scholarship. She was consistently on the Dean’s Honour Roll. She has been in practice as a naturopathic doctor since 1999.  Dr. Pamela was twice voted “Best Naturopath in Toronto” by the Readers of NOW magazine and twice by the readers of the City Centre Mirror.

Dr. Pamela is a member in good standing of the Canadian Association of Naturopathic Doctors and the Ontario Association of Naturopathic Doctors. She is licensed/registered with the College of Naturopaths of Ontario.

Overcoming her own health issues has inspired an interest in women’s health problems.  She finds naturopathic medicine particularly helpful for fibroids, endometriosis, PCOS, PMS, Candida, Bacterial Vaginosis (BV), and infertility. That said, she enjoys helping people of every age or gender with a wide variety of conditions. These may include allergies, irritable bowel syndrome, ulcerative colitis, Crohn’s, eczema, psoriasis, headaches/migraines, menopause, perimenopause, diabetes, hypertension, arthritis, hypothyroidism, weight loss, and much more.

Natural treatments are designed to address the root cause of your health problem, not just mask the symptoms. My story

I worked as a medical laboratory technologist at Humber River Regional Hospital from 1984 to 2004 (overlapping with my career as a naturopathic doctor).  I entered that field because I’ve had a keen interest in healthcare since I was 7 years old.  My earliest career aspiration was to be a nurse.  After 20 years as a lab tech, the automation of that field made the job no longer intellectually stimulating.  While looking for a new career in healthcare, a friend pushed me to see a naturopathic doctor myself.  I was initially resistant, but because I had coverage, eventually I went.  Because of the amazing success of that treatment, I realized that my calling was to become a naturopathic doctor.  I had always had a passion for health, fitness, and healthy eating. Naturopathic medicine combines these passions beautifully.
